A spinal fracture will only cause paralysis if the spinal cord is also damaged. A C5 injury will affect finger flexion and extension, wrist flexion, tricepts, and all muscle groups from the chest downwards throughout the body. Breathing will be compromised, as will bowel, bladder and sexual function.

The abdominal muscles do many things like hold and potect the abdominal cavity and assist in breathing. But, the most obvious one is posture. They are the antagonists to the muscles along the spine and help maintain spinal curvature. The action is known as flexion of the spinal column.
